Understanding Geranium Essential Oil


Geranium essential oil is extracted through a process of steam distillation from the leaves and flowers of the Pelargonium graveolens plant, native to South Africa. This flowering plant belongs to the Geraniaceae family and is known for its vibrant pink or purple blooms. The oil extracted from this plant possesses a delightful floral aroma with hints of citrus and mint. It is the unique chemical composition of geranium oil, consisting of compounds like citronellol, geraniol, and linalool, that contributes to its therapeutic effects.

Incorporating Geranium Essential Oil in Aromatherapy


1. Inhalation


Inhaling geranium essential oil directly or through a diffuser is a popular method of incorporating its therapeutic benefits into aromatherapy sessions. The inhalation of geranium oil molecules stimulates the brain's limbic system, which regulates emotions, memory, and hormone production.


2. Massage and bath


Adding a few drops of geranium oil to carrier oils, such as almond or jojoba, enhances the massage experience. Geranium oil can be applied topically to relieve menstrual discomfort, reduce pain, and promote hormonal balance. Additionally, incorporating geranium oil into a warm bath can be a soothing way to rejuvenate the mind and body, helping to alleviate stress.
